What Happens When a Pipe Bursts?


When pipes burst, one of the main contributors is frozen pipes. If temperatures get below freezing, the running water turns into ice, expands, and puts significant pressure on your plumbing system which can lead to cracks.



“Many times during a freeze, the crack has already occurred, but it doesn't leak until it thaws,” says Joseph Wood, Boston-based Master Plumber and Expert Review Board member. “This might lead you to believe you don’t have a crack since it isn’t leaking. Many homeowners are away as the house comes back up to temperature, only to return home to a growing flood.”


However, ice isn’t the only culprit that leads to pipes bursting. Other factors include:



  • Corroded pipes


  • Bulky clogs


  • High water pressure

  • Once the taps are off, it’s time to do your best Sherlock Holmes impression and find the leak. It could be anywhere—the ensuite bathroom, kitchen, or basement. But the quicker you locate the problem area, the easier it is to minimize damage.



    Be cautious throughout your search, inspecting every nook and cranny. Look for bulging ceilings and floors or water spots in your walls. If you locate the leak, try plugging it with rags to prevent further water damage. Where there’s a drip, place a bucket underneath to limit damage to your floors.


    Call a Professional


    Now that you’ve located the leak and initiated preventative measures call an emergency plumbing service. Hiring a plumber costs about $45 to $200 per hour, depending on the work needed and your location. The cost to replace pipes is between $350 to $1,840 but will vary on the piping that needs replacement.
